From 343fc5b21af325214a4b51c2942427fb6169f412 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Jan Kara Date: Fri, 19 Dec 2014 12:03:53 +0100 Subject: [PATCH] udf: Verify i_size when loading inode commit e159332b9af4b04d882dbcfe1bb0117f0a6d4b58 upstream. Verify that inode size is sane when loading inode with data stored in ICB. Otherwise we may get confused later when working with the inode and inode size is too big.
